|
CMWAP代理的设置 如果用CMNET上网,按上面的方式设置就可以了。如果是用CMWAP上网,设置好APN为CMWAP后,有些地区还需要设置代理参数。+ b# l/ W1 S6 U1 N5 Y; `
& `' ^9 g* c& r5 u 现在需要把附件中的proxy.pac上传到/var/root目录下,然后修改系统设置文件,使CMWAP上网的时候使用此代理设置。1 c, j+ q; r: r3 K' ^$ N7 U! d
$ |" U2 J' |, D proxy.pac的内容如下: 引用:
$ C+ b( Y2 M6 k u( C1 }8 {' D+ Ffunction FindProxyForURL(url, host)# J3 ]- E# F5 f% h* A+ L
{. Q- x7 z4 D! a& f1 x% |
if (isInNet(myIpAddress(), "10.0.0.0", "255.0.0.0"))- x. q! V! K$ @" h) h
return "PROXY 10.0.0.172:80";; Q+ d) B% B% ~8 |2 d! E% V, k' F
else
3 [5 P' n! ]# K: V7 s return "DIRECT";
8 v5 ]; O, h. r. c/ c" T} 9 a3 x- B7 T$ E/ [5 I- k% @7 |
需要修改的系统文件是:/var/root/Library/Preferences/SystemConfiguration/preferences.plist, _4 K# N! n. u* Y$ ]9 M. ~
首先用iBrickr等工具下载preferences.plist,然后用写字板打开(如果用记事本,其中有些换行符号不能正确识别),然后查找<string>ip1</string>,这里定义的就是EDGE的一些参数。往下看应该可以看到在IPHONE的EDGE参数中设置好的APN和用户名、密码参数。如下图所示:: E4 I& w: O( R: {+ X4 A$ y. [
5 C9 `- Q9 m: z! t$ G5 I# {5 [$ [8 K. u' Z* u8 \; X5 `
现在把下面一段话粘贴到这个文件中: 引用: <key>Proxies</key>- z* ?7 j$ S4 A$ q& b% a& x
<dict>
5 F: O l$ H! U0 S/ y" \ <key>ProxyAutoConfigEnable</key>- V1 E7 F) q4 P; R8 Q8 n/ d9 w
<integer>1</integer>- c9 E3 q1 q' a3 s l
<key>ProxyAutoConfigURLString</key>
% r- c; Y. i+ u6 T+ s <string>file:///private/var/root/proxy.pac</string>& \# k0 b/ G4 b, b5 t
</dict>
5 U8 k( ~# `/ L2 H2 J$ a 具体位置参考下面这个修改后的文件的内容图示:# d3 M. N: h: x1 V: h! z" h
( M2 @$ m# A% x& [' T, n0 n
0 X9 f. X* i# S5 w& s2 Q 现在保存好修改过的preferences.plist文件,然后用iBrickr传回手机覆盖原来的文件。重起一下手机后就可以使用CMWAP上网了。, V& y8 ]+ j9 }/ F# y& G* \ Y
具体下面如何操作 如何找到这些文件 希望高手指教 我是20封顶的卡 不会设置手机卡上网 求赐教.... |
|